Description:
Stanford, CA: Philip G. Caldwell, 1931. First Edition. Hardcover. Very Good. Red clothbound hardcover graduate thesis in electrical engineering from 1931, notable not only for its presentation but also for its signed approval by Frederick E. Terman, widely credited, with William Shockley, as the father of Silicon Valley. Terman encouraged students such as Hewlett and Packard, and perhaps the author of this thesis, to form their own companies, and he invested in them. Scuffing to the front board, clean and crisp inside. In text and photos, the 72-page thesis documents the author's experiments that show 'the magnitude of the effects which room acoustics have upon the character of the sound reaching observers situated at different points within a room." The premise was predicated on the "rapid development of radio, sound recording, and sound reproducing," which have "forced attention upon the problem of room acoustics." The official name of Stanford University is Leland Stanford Junior University.…
